Fresh tomato bisque with basil oil recipe details
- Ingredients
- 2 large onions, roughly cut
- 8 large tomatoes, cored and roughly cut
- 3 T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- 3 cups vegetable stock
- 1 Tablespoon balsamic vinegar
- Salt, pepper, and sugar to taste
- Basil Oil:
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 2 cups fresh basil
- Salt and sugar
From the Kitchen of Chef Craig Hartman
Use a heavy bottomed soup pot. Place the pot over low flame and add the olive oil. Place the onions in the pot and lightly saute for a few minutes. Add the tomatoes and saute shortly. Add the seasonings and cover with a lid. Place on medium-low heat. Allow to cook until soft, stirring often. Place the mixture in the food processor and puree until smooth. Taste and adjust the seasonings.
To make the basil oil, just place the ingredients in the food processor and puree for about 5 minutes. Place in a squeeze bottle and garnish the soup with it.
